Browse Source

update bio length to 500

closed-social-glitch-2
beatrix-bitrot 7 years ago
parent
commit
c0a665865e
3 changed files with 3 additions and 3 deletions
  1. +1
    -1
      app/javascript/packs/public.js
  2. +1
    -1
      app/models/account.rb
  3. +1
    -1
      app/views/settings/profiles/show.html.haml

+ 1
- 1
app/javascript/packs/public.js View File

@ -87,7 +87,7 @@ function main() {
delegate(document, '.account_note', 'input', ({ target }) => {
const noteCounter = document.querySelector('.note-counter');
if (noteCounter) {
noteCounter.textContent = 160 - length(target.value);
noteCounter.textContent = 500 - length(target.value);
}
});
}

+ 1
- 1
app/models/account.rb View File

@ -60,7 +60,7 @@ class Account < ApplicationRecord
validates :username, format: { with: /\A[a-z0-9_]+\z/i }, uniqueness: { scope: :domain, case_sensitive: false }, length: { maximum: 30 }, if: -> { local? && will_save_change_to_username? }
validates_with UnreservedUsernameValidator, if: -> { local? && will_save_change_to_username? }
validates :display_name, length: { maximum: 30 }, if: -> { local? && will_save_change_to_display_name? }
validates :note, length: { maximum: 160 }, if: -> { local? && will_save_change_to_note? }
validates :note, length: { maximum: 500 }, if: -> { local? && will_save_change_to_note? }
# Timelines
has_many :stream_entries, inverse_of: :account, dependent: :destroy

+ 1
- 1
app/views/settings/profiles/show.html.haml View File

@ -6,7 +6,7 @@
.fields-group
= f.input :display_name, placeholder: t('simple_form.labels.defaults.display_name'), hint: t('simple_form.hints.defaults.display_name', count: 30 - @account.display_name.size).html_safe
= f.input :note, placeholder: t('simple_form.labels.defaults.note'), hint: t('simple_form.hints.defaults.note', count: 160 - @account.note.size).html_safe
= f.input :note, placeholder: t('simple_form.labels.defaults.note'), hint: t('simple_form.hints.defaults.note', count: 500 - @account.note.size).html_safe
= f.input :avatar, wrapper: :with_label, input_html: { accept: AccountAvatar::IMAGE_MIME_TYPES.join(',') }, hint: t('simple_form.hints.defaults.avatar')
= f.input :header, wrapper: :with_label, input_html: { accept: AccountHeader::IMAGE_MIME_TYPES.join(',') }, hint: t('simple_form.hints.defaults.header')

Loading…
Cancel
Save